Peanut Butter Banana Protein Pancakes

Prep Time15 minutes
Cook Time10 minutes
Total Time25 minutes
Servings: 1 serving
Calories: 401kcal

Instructions

  • In a small bowl, whisk together maple syrup, 1 tbsp PB2, 1 tbsp almond milk and yogurt.  Set aside.
  • In a food processor or Nutribullet, mill the oats until they form a fine powder.
  • In a medium bowl, combine oats, protein powder, 2 tbsp PB2, baking powder and cinnamon.  Mix in mashed bananas, egg white and 1 tbsp almond milk.
  • Heat a large skillet or griddle over medium-low heat and spray with non-stick cooking spray.  Spoon pancake mixture onto griddle to form 3 medium sized pancakes.  Cook until the top begins to bubble, then flip and cook through.
  • Top pancakes with maple peanut sauce and serve.

Nutrition

Calories: 401kcal | Carbohydrates: 62g | Protein: 31g | Fat: 5g | Cholesterol: 1mg | Sodium: 367mg | Fiber: 8g | Sugar: 26g
